
When transiting Juno, the asteroid of commitment, devotion, and partnership, glides over your natal Ascendant, the experience is anything but subtle. The Ascendant is your cosmic “hello,” the lens through which the world first sees you. As Juno joins this sensitive point, you may find that themes of relationship and union bubble up right to the surface of your life, coloring how you present yourself and the connections you attract. Suddenly, you become a magnet for partnership energy, whether you’re ready for it or not.
This transit often ignites a desire to connect more deeply with others. You may notice yourself craving genuine companionship, or perhaps you feel an urge to redefine your boundaries and agreements. Your self-image becomes intertwined with themes of commitment and reciprocity, so don’t be surprised if others see you as particularly partnership-oriented or even more approachable than usual. The world seems to reflect back your need for meaningful bonds, sometimes in the most unexpected places—yes, even at the grocery store checkout line.
Juno’s conjunction to your Ascendant typically lasts a few days, but its effects can linger for weeks, especially if it triggers other sensitive points in your chart. During this window, you might experience chance meetings, relationship opportunities, or even confrontations that bring partnership issues to the forefront. You could also find yourself contemplating what you truly want in a significant other, or how you wish to be perceived by those closest to you.
The opportunities here are rich and nuanced. This is a time to reflect on the agreements you make with others and with yourself. Perhaps you’re inspired to open up, negotiate, or finally say what’s been on your heart. You might feel a strong urge to collaborate or to seek out alliances that support your personal growth. If you’re already in a partnership, this can be a window for renewal, deeper intimacy, or renegotiating roles in a way that honors your authentic self.
Challenges arise when the desire for togetherness tips into self-sacrifice or the urge to please becomes overwhelming. You might find it tempting to mold your appearance or demeanor to fit another’s expectations. Remember, Juno’s lessons are about equality and mutual respect, not losing yourself in another person’s shadow. If you catch yourself rehearsing your lines for a rom-com audition every time you leave the house, take a step back and check in with your true desires.
To make the most of this transit, stay open to connection without abandoning your own needs. Practice healthy self-assertion, and use the mirror of partnership to see yourself more clearly. This is an ideal time for honest conversations, setting intentions for future relationships, or even updating your wardrobe to reflect the “new you” emerging from this cosmic union. Don’t be afraid to let people in, but remember you’re still the star of your own story—Juno is just helping you find your co-stars.
Be mindful of projecting your hopes for partnership onto everyone you meet. It’s easy to get swept up in the allure of togetherness, but true connection is built on authenticity. Notice who is drawn to you now, and ask yourself what these encounters reveal about your own patterns and desires. This transit is a celestial invitation to honor both your individuality and your longing for meaningful bonds.
